On the latest podcast, we chat about the episodes of Corrie broadcast in the UK between the 27th November and the 4th December. This week, Aiden reaches the next level in shirt unbuttoning - his rugged manliness may not impress us, but it certainly gets the attention of a newly returned Sarah. By the end of the week she's got a lot more to think about, though, after she discovers she's pregnant with Callum's baby! The question is, is she going to keep it, or make it "do one"? Meanwhile, Craig worries about taking his relationship with Caitlin to the next level, whilst Carla shows no such qualms with Nick - in fact, by Wednesday, the couple are engaged! In the Kabin, we talk about the rumoured return of three classic characters, before hearing some listeners' opinions on Dev and Erica's blossoming friendship. The character profile this week is on Tony Stewart.

On the podcast this week we share our thought on the episodes of Corrie broadcast in the UK between the 16th and the 20th November. This week, we're introduced to Kate's fiancée Caz, who's clearly up for getting married as soon as possible - however, it seems like her feelings may not be reciprocated... Speaking of short engagements, Liz and Tony are barely betrothed for five minutes on Monday when she finally reveals she's been stringing him along all this time. Meanwhile, Simon's reign of terror over Leanne continues - how much more will she be able to take before she retaliates? Next up, we take a look at what the World Wide Web has to offer for fans of all things Corrie, before learning about Hayley Tamaddon's latest endeavour in The Kabin. We round off the episode for some more Liz and Tony chat in the feedback section.

On this weekend's podcast, we take a look at the episodes of Corrie broadcast between the 9th and the 13th November in the UK. Look out Leanne - Simon's back in town, looking extra mean in his black leather jacket, and he's gunning for you! Meanwhile, Ken continues to openly pursue his relationship with Nessa, whilst Liz and Tony try to keep their reunion under wraps. Is she about to make the biggest mistake of her life, or could she have an ulterior motive? In the Kabin, we discuss the rumours of Kate Oakes' potential Twitter ban for the cast, and we hear about some listeners' thoughts on Ken's love life in the feedback section. Following the sad news of Stephen Hancock's death last week, for the classic character profile we focus on photographer Ernest Bishop.

On the latest podcast, we take a look at the episodes of Coronation Street broadcast between the 2nd and the 6th November in the UK. There's something in the air this week, because it seems like everyone's in the mood for romance. Well okay, maybe not Gary and Alya, but that aside, the other storylines this week include the love triangle between Ken, Nessa and Audrey; Mary's blossoming relationship with Brendan; Dev proving he's still got it by setting his sights on Erika; and the reunion of Liz and Tony. There must be something not right when a child cancer storyline is a bit of fresh air! Next up we answer some more of your listener questions, including a discussion on which new businesses we'd like to see on the show. We have a short obituary for Stephen Hancock in the news section, before finishing off with more of your feedback.

In our latest podcast, we take a look at the episodes of Coronation Street broadcast between the 26th and the 30th October in the UK. It's the run up to Halloween on the cobbles this week, and although we sadly didn't get to experience the reanimated corpse of Callum crawling out of Gail's manhole, we were at least treated to the sight of Tyrone in skin-tight Catwoman outfit, which, in many ways, is just as terrifying. Meanwhile, Mary may have found a kindred spirit in the form of ghost hunter Brendan, and all hell breaks loose when the truth about Alya and Jason's fling is revealed. In the Kabin section, we find out what Craig Charles has been up to to mark Halloween, and round off the episode with some feedback. Our character profile this week is on Corrie's very own Wednesday Addams - it's Amy Barlow!

On the latest podcast, we take a look back on the episodes of Corrie broadcast between the 18th and the 23rd September. This week, Maria is called to do the duty that befalls every Corrie woman at some point: tending to her sick mother for six months. With his girlfriend away, Luke's now free to concentrate on his secret race, though soon finds himself caught up in Steph's racy secret... Meanwhile, unable to handle the stress of hiding Callum's corpse, Sarah returns to Italy, but can Kylie cope with only David to turn to? After Street Talk, we welcome Glenda Young back to the podcast for a chat about her recently released book, Deirdre: A Life On Coronation Street. We then cover the sad news of Peter Baldwin's death, before rounding off the episode with some feedback.

In our latest podcast, we talk about the episodes of Corrie broadcast in the UK between the 14th and 16th October. There are only a handful of episodes to talk about this week, with the bulk of the screen time taken up by the continuing Callum concrete cover up. We've been enjoying Sarah going slowly insane in the weeks since the live episode, and on Friday, she finally confesses to Billy - just how much is she willing to divulge, though? Elsewhere, Amy gets a new hobby, while Luke's continued pursuit of his interest in stock cars threatens to drive a wedge between him and Maria. With hope in sight for Hope, we chose to do a classic character profile on her dad John Stape this week, whilst in the Kabin, we take a look at some Corrie-related items that could be finding themselves under your tree this Christmas. We round off the show with some feedback, including some Canadian impressions of the recently broadcast live episode, and some listeners' responses to the characters that they'd like to see make a Corrie return.

In this week's podcast, we share our thoughts on the episodes of Corrie broadcast in the UK between the 5th and the 9th October. Sally's wedding day has arrived...or has it? The bride-to-be is convinced that despite being dumped by Tim, he's still going to turn up to the ceremony. Sarah Lou is also playing the waiting game this week, convinced that it's only a matter of time before Callum's body is discovered. Will her feelings of guilt force her to confess? Meanwhile, Corrie gets its own 'Here's Johnny!' moment this week, when Aiden's dad arrives on the Street - we admit we did sigh when we learned there was going to be yet another expansion to the Connor clan, but early impressions are actually quite positive! After Street Talk, we tackle some of your listener questions, including which characters we'd like to see make a comeback, then we celebrate some recent award wins in the news section. As always, we round up the show with some of your lovely listener emails.

In this week's podcast, we chat about the episodes of Coronation Street broadcast in the UK between the 28th and 30th September. There are only three episodes to discuss this week, but with the fallout from the live show in full swing, there's still a lot to cover. Callum's been stowed away underneath the Platts' garage for a week now, and people are starting to notice he's missing. Can David and Kylie throw Marion and Gemma off the scent, or will Sarah's snivelling give the game away? The biggest sniveller of the week, though, has to be Sally, who's seems to have given up on ever getting Tim back at the start of Monday's episode. Thankfully, Rita and Sophie are on the case, but when they enlist Craig's help in the only way he knows how - through the medium of art, of course - will it be enough convince Tim to come back? In the Kabin, we find out the shortlist for the Inside Soap Awards, and there are more thoughts on the live episode from listeners in the feedback section. Character profile this week is on Andrea Beckett.
